Achieved record quarterly fee revenue and total revenue driven by broad-based growth across investment management, servicing, and markets.

Realized ninth consecutive quarter of positive operating leverage through disciplined business investments and a conservatively positioned balance sheet.

Capitalized on heightened market volatility and dynamic environments to drive significant year-over-year growth in FX trading and Net Interest Income.

Accelerated the 'One State Street' strategy to link investment services and management platforms, enhancing client-led solutions and platform value.

Pivoted toward faster-growing segments including digital assets, private markets, and wealth services to capture long-term industry shifts.

Deployed the AgenTx platform and AI foundry to scale AI-enabled capabilities across high-leverage operational and technology areas.

Increased full-year fee revenue growth guidance to 7% to 9% based on strong Q1 momentum and continued organic growth.

Raised Net Interest Income growth outlook to 8% to 10% reflecting anticipated net interest margin expansion and improved funding mix.

Expects expenses to increase 5% to 6% for the full year, primarily driven by higher revenue-related costs and strategic investments.

Assumes global equity markets remain flat point-to-point from 2025 while monitoring potential variability in the operating environment.

Anticipates tangible business impacts from AI use cases to begin emerging in the second half of 2026 and accelerate thereafter.

Recognized $130 million in notable items related to repositioning charges and the rescoping of a specific middle office client contract.

Noted a 100 basis point decrease in CET1 ratio to 10.6% due to RWA normalization in Markets and month-end market appreciation.

Identified rising concerns regarding credit quality in specific financial system segments and geopolitical tensions as ongoing sentiment factors.

Crystallized a charge-off on a COVID-era commercial loan that had been previously reserved, with management stating it was an idiosyncratic exit.

Management expects NIM to range between 110 and 115 basis points for 2026, driven by a shift from wholesale funding to client deposits.

Deposits are projected to remain in the $250 billion to $260 billion range, with noninterest-bearing levels likely exceeding the 10% target.

The upcoming July update will focus on medium-term profitability, revenue growth, and the integration of agile working models.

Management aims to exceed the previous 30% pretax margin target, with current guidance implying approximately 31%.

Management dismissed the idea of AI destroying the business model, viewing it instead as a tool for agility and operational intensity reduction.

Over 200 AI use cases are in development, with 70 already live, targeting run-rate benefits exiting 2026.

Tokenization is viewed as both a retention tool for sophisticated clients and a new revenue stream through asset and fund tokenization.

State Street is building 'on-ramps and off-ramps' to bridge traditional and digital finance, including tokenized liquidity funds.

The $1.6 billion BDC portfolio is senior secured with 80% subordination, and less than half is exposed to semi-liquid structures.

Management emphasized that the vast majority of private credit remains in stable structures with low-to-mid-single-digit growth potential.
